Manure applied to Soils — Indirect emissions in North Macedonia
North Macedonia: Manure applied to Soils — Indirect emissions was 0.102 kt in 2050. ▼ Falling
Manure applied to Soils — Indirect emissions in North Macedonia, 1992–2050
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
In 2050, manure applied to soils — indirect emissions in North Macedonia stood at 0.102 kt.
Over the whole period, manure applied to soils — indirect emissions in North Macedonia peaked at 0.1265 kt in 1994 and was at its lowest, 0.0658 kt, in 2023.
North Macedonia ranks 121st of 195 countries on this measure, in the middle of the range.
The long-run direction has been consistently falling across the 34 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
